Hay Festival

Woodstock for the mind.

That’s how President Bill Clinton described the Hay Festival. The annual literary festival has been held in the Welsh town of Hay-On-Wye for the last three decades, bringing together the most powerful and influential minds in the world. Think TED, with more sheep and less WiFi.
